Cohen, Rahamim (Rahmu-Ariel)

Son of Avraham and Sophie. He was born on August 8, 1958, in Moshav Beit Zayit, near Jerusalem. He began studying at the regional elementary school in the moshav, and when his parents moved to Tel Aviv he continued his studies at the Graz Elementary School in the city. The transition from the mountain to the lowlands, the different atmosphere and the different form of study disturbed very pity, and the adaptations were numerous. Rahamim went to a boarding school in Kiryat Tivon for a certain period of time and completed his studies at the Iron School in Hadera. Prior to his induction, he was accepted to the IAI for an aircraft-building course and worked as an aircraft engineer. Rahamim was drafted into the IDF at the beginning of May 1976 and volunteered for the paratroopers, and after serving as a driver at the headquarters of one of the units, on February 17, 1977, Rahamim fell in his service. He was laid to rest in the military cemetery in Kiryat Shaul. Survived by his parents, four sisters and a brother. In a letter of condolence to the bereaved family, his commander wrote: “Rahamim served in the unit as a driver and fulfilled his duties faithfully, conscientiously and in an excellent manner.” The commanders and soldiers of the unit are full of admiration for his actions and bow their heads on his fresh grave,
